Sharing photos of her family in urgent care, the 'BH90210' alum reveals that she and her children have to move out of their home because of extreme mold infection.

AceShowbiz - Tori Spelling has blamed mold infection for her children's "continual spiral of sickness." Making use of social media to share her family's latest health woes, the actress famously portraying Donna Martin on "Beverly Hills, 90210" revealed that extreme mold has been discovered in her home.

The 49-year-old turned to Instagram on Wednesday, May 10 to share photos of her and her children at an urgent care. Along with the photo, she wrote a lengthy caption to explain what happened. "Let's talk about MOLD… Here we are again at Urgent Care. We've all been on this continual spiral of sickness for months," she began.

Offering more background on the situation, Tori detailed, "Sick. Get better. To get sick again. Used to think… well that's what happens when you have young kids in school. They just continually bring sicknesses home. But, when it gets to the point where they are at home sick more than being in school we had to reassess what was going on."

"Kids will be kids but when you have your youngest (10 and 6) so sick they are sleeping all day and say they feel dizzy even standing I knew something bigger was going on," she went on to elaborate. "Enter Mold inspection! Thx to Sean at Pacific Scope Inspections who came out and discovered extreme mold in our home."

"The pieces all started to fall into place. Has anyone ever been thru Mold Infections? You just keep getting sick, one infection after another," the mother of five continued listing the symptoms her children experienced. "Respiratory infections. Extreme allergy like symptoms too and like my poor Finn skin rashes as well."

"As we sit here today in Urgent Care … watching everyone getting swabbed and first up Finn with Strep throat and high fever of 103," she further dished. "We now know that when the house was labeled a health hazard and not live able that wording was FACT. We now GET IT! It's hard to just uproot a huge family especially in midst of all feeling so sick and in bed."

Sharing her immediate plan to quell the situation, Tori spilled, "But, we now will vacate the home asap. Looking for an @airbnb or @vrbo or hotel till we can even grasp what to do. We are just renters so looks like moving is in our eminent future as well. Grateful we have renters insurance. We'd be lost how to tackle this without."

"And, special non shout out to our public school district for repeatedly not believing our kids were as sick as they've been continually," she then expressed her grievance. "Just get them in school right? Has anyone been thru Mold sickness? The deeper dive I do online sadly I see how common this is. #mold #moldinfection."
